Guests are saying
This dog ice cream has garnered mixed reactions from guests, with many praising its delightful flavors and appealing presentation. Dogs seem to enjoy the taste, often begging for more. However, some guests expressed concerns about the sugar content and ingredients, suggesting it may not be suitable for all pets. Overall, it offers a fun and refreshing treat for dogs, especially during warm weather, making it a popular choice for special occasions.
